Agricultural Holdings (Units of Production) (Wales) (No. 2) Order 2015 (S.I. No. 1642 (W. 214) of 2015). An assessment of the productive capacity of agricultural land is required in determining whether or not the land in question is a "commercial unit of agricultural land" for the purposes of the succession provisions in the Agricultural Holdings Act 1986. The Order includes net annual income figures for land which is an eligible hectare for the purposes of Council Regulation (EC) No 73/2009. The Order also prescribes net annual income and specifies particular farming use for assessment purposes. Land includes land in a less favoured area.
